note = "Funding Information: The master link table was used to generate a new table ({\textquoteleft}patent_to_pi_id{\textquoteright}) that contains all NIH awards linked to patents. This table contains three fields: the NIH award number (NIH-CPN), patent number and the PI ID. The PI ID is an identification number assigned by the NIH to each PI who receives an NIH funding award. We assumed that each PI in the NIH dataset is represented by a single and unique PI ID. In cases in which more than one PI ID was listed for a single NIH award cited by a patent, all PI IDs were awarded {\textquoteleft}credit{\textquoteright} for that patent.
